Handover Note — Directors Maren Holst to Edvin Carrow

For the board's record: the open item is the Pellgrove factory capacity decision. Current utilization runs at 92%, and the Ardenfield line cannot absorb overflow past spring. Options assessed were a second shift at Pellgrove, contract manufacturing via Stonewick Fabrication, or a capital expansion. I recommend the second shift as the lowest-risk bridge; Edvin holds the full cost models. The capital question stays open pending the strategy set out in the confidential note below.

board note of kadug-tawig: Only 5 of the 100 pilot accounts renewed Oliath, so a churn review is set for April 15.

Handover — Bloom filter fronting the Copperkey KV store. Filter sits in the Marrowline gateway; sized for 50M keys at 1% false-positive rate. Rebuild runs nightly; if it fails twice, reads fall through directly to Copperkey, which holds but raises latency. Do not ship the release if the rebuild job is red. Config lives in the gateway repo under /filters. Capacity bump planned next quarter. For sign-off and escalation, the responsible engineer is named below.

account owner for bahif-yageg: Eliath Ulair Quenvan Kasok

# Runbook: Catalogue import — Shelfwright

Welcome aboard. The nightly catalogue import for the Brindlemere Library network runs on the Shelfwright ingest host. It pulls MARC exports from the staging share, normalises them, and loads into the catalogue database. If the import stalls, check the ingest log first; nine times out of ten it's a malformed record batch, and re-queuing the batch resolves it. Never run two imports concurrently — the loader is not idempotent. The active ingest settings are listed below.

deployment values, kaduf-tadup:
OLIWYN_HOST=oliwyn.lumiclabs.internal
OLIWYN_PORT=3306

Monthly Partitioning Runbook (contractor copy): The Tarnmoor events table is partitioned by month, and the partition-maker job creates next month's partition on the 25th. If the job fails, inserts for the new month land in the default partition and queries slow dramatically. Check the job log first; if the partition is missing, create it manually with the template in ops/partitions.sql, then backfill rows out of the default partition during low traffic. To run the backfill through the Tarnmoor maintenance API, use the key below.

gateway credential: zpat7_wu4aBVX